Mobile window repair can be done either professionally or DIY, depending upon the extent of the damage and the user's convenience level. Here is a step-by-step guide to the repair process:
Assess the Damage
Identify the level of the damage. Is it a small fracture or a complete shatter?Examine if the screen is still practical and responsive.
Gather Tools and Materials
Tools: Screwdriver, spying tool, suction cup, heat gun, and a brand-new screen.Products: Adhesive, cleaning up wipes, and a screen protector.
Take apart the Phone
Shut off the phone and get rid of the battery (if possible).Use the screwdriver to remove screws and the suction cup to carefully lift the screen.Thoroughly detach the screen from the motherboard utilizing the prying tool.
Remove the Damaged Screen
Utilize the heat weapon to soften the adhesive holding the screen in place.Gently pry off the old screen, being cautious not to harm the frame.
Install the New Screen
Tidy the frame and the area where the brand-new screen will be placed.Use new adhesive and thoroughly place the brand-new screen.Reconnect the screen to the motherboard and protect it in place.
Reassemble the Phone
Reattach the battery and any other elements.Screw the phone back together and evaluate the brand-new screen.
Test the Phone
Switch on the phone and look for any issues with the screen, touch sensitivity, and other functions.Install a screen protector to prevent future damage.Professional Repair Services

Preventing screen damage is typically much easier and more affordable than fixing it. Here are some pointers to protect your mobile window leak repair:
Use a Case: Invest in a premium case that provides sufficient security.Screen Protector: Apply a screen protector to shield the screen from scratches and small effects.Handle with Care: Avoid placing the phone in pockets with tough objects and be conscious of where you position it.Routine Maintenance: Keep the phone tidy and complimentary from particles that can trigger scratches.FAQs
